To set up Yahoo POP account:

  1. pick other for mail account
  2. On next screen enter bogus email and PW
  3. On next screen enter real email and PW and pick POP

Note: Yahoo now requires that they generate a PW so go to the Yahoo email site and under security follow the steps required to change the PW after setup otherwise you will not be able to send out email.


I initially did this but I found using IMAP was more reliable.

I try to set up a POP account in Mac Mail and it won't authenticate. It keeps setting up a IMAP account which won't allow messages to remain on the yahoo server once downloaded to MacMail. Thanks for your reply

IMAP accounts keep the emails on the server. and sync the emails with all devices accessing the account. POP accounts do not retain the emails on the server and download the emails to the first device accessing the account.
